Kohl, David F. – Journal of Academic Librarianship, 1982
Presents and discusses the results of a study undertaken at Washington State University to determine whether different subgroups of the library collection had different loss and misshelving rates and, if so, whether the worst problems could be predicted from circulation data. Two tables present the data from the study. (Author/JL)

Cullen, Rowena – Journal of Academic Librarianship, 1992
Describes a bottom-up approach to a library MIS (management information system) that uses data generated by reports available from most automated library systems and shows how these data can be turned into information for decision making. Data, relevant performance indicators, and decision types are discussed for five areas. (four references) (LAE)

Nofsinger, Mary M. – Journal of Academic Librarianship, 1988
Describes an exchange program between academic libraries in Sichuan Province and Washington State University, and discusses the Chinese approach to academic librarianship in the areas of management and personnel, access and circulation, automation, reference services, collection development and censorship, and library facilities.
